Regional Analysis

The South Korean life jacket market is primarily concentrated in the country’s major maritime and industrial hubs, with a significant presence in the southeastern region and other key coastal areas.

The southeastern region, including the cities of Busan, Ulsan, and Changwon, has emerged as the epicenter of the life jacket market in South Korea. This area is home to a large concentration of commercial shipping, shipbuilding, and offshore energy companies, as well as major fishing ports, all of which contribute to the demand for life jackets and other maritime safety equipment.

The proximity to these key maritime industries, the availability of a skilled workforce in marine engineering and manufacturing, and the well-developed transportation and logistics infrastructure in the southeastern region have been instrumental in the regional concentration of the life jacket market.

Other coastal regions in South Korea, such as the Incheon-Seoul metropolitan area and the Jeju Island, have also witnessed the growth of the life jacket market, driven by the presence of recreational water sports hubs, marinas, and the strong demand from the leisure and tourism sectors.

The South Korean government’s initiatives to promote the development of the country’s maritime and shipbuilding industries, as well as the implementation of water safety regulations and the establishment of specialized testing and certification facilities, have contributed to the regional distribution of the life jacket market.

Furthermore, the strategic decisions of leading life jacket manufacturers to locate their production facilities, research and development centers, and distribution channels in close proximity to their key customer bases have also played a role in the regional concentration of the market.

Competitive Analysis

The South Korean life jacket market is characterized by the presence of both domestic and international players, creating a competitive landscape.

Domestic manufacturers, such as Seaenone, Hyunwoo, and Poseidon, have a strong foothold in the market, leveraging their expertise in product design, material engineering, and compliance with stringent safety standards.

These domestic players have been actively investing in research and development, the incorporation of advanced features and technologies, and the expansion of their distribution channels to maintain their market share and stay ahead of the competition.

However, the market has also attracted the attention of international life jacket brands, such as Mustang Survival, Stearns, and Crewsaver, who have either established local subsidiaries or formed strategic partnerships with domestic companies to expand their presence in South Korea.
